Objectives

On completion of this module, students should be able to devise and carry out a research project using secondary sources, compile a suitable bibliography, locate and use relevant sources and construct an extended piece of historical writing.

Skills outcomes
Helps develop the following skills to advanced levels:

- defining and researching a complex problem
- locating and handling relevant material, whether secondary or primary sources
- self-discipline to work independently on a major self-directed project
- presenting findings in an extended written report conforming to academic norms.


Syllabus

Students will write a long essay of 6,000 words during the second semester. Students may select their own topic provided that a member of staff, normally from the School of History, is available to provide appropriate supervision.

The long essay will be derived from secondary sources.
